In the very high AOA cases they claim there is no valid data set upon which to build a sim model. Yet Airbus used a sim to model the AF447 flight. From that experience they changed the stall recovery to include the selection of flaps one below FL210, the goal being to extend slats, thereby decreasing the net angle of attack. They also noted an improved stall recovery with manual stab trim, exactly as in almost every modern transport jet.
